Key facts
CAS number:1508-75-4,
Purity:>98%,
Form:SolidSee storage information,
Molecular weight:284.35 Da,
Molecular formula:C17H20N2O2,
PubChem:5593,
Nature:Synthetic,
Solubility:Soluble in DMSO to 100 mMSoluble in ethanol to 20 mM,
Biochemical name:Tropicamide,
Biological description:Potent, selective M4 antagonist (pKi = 7.85).,
Canonical smiles:CCN(CC1=CC=NC=C1)C(=O)C(CO)C2=CC=CC=C2,
InChi:InChI=1S/C17H20N2O2/c1-2-19(12-14-8-10-18-11-9-14)17(21)16(13-20)15-6-4-3-5-7-15/h3-11,16,20H,2,12-13H2,1H3,
InChiKey:BGDKAVGWHJFAGW-UHFFFAOYSA-N,
IUPAC Name:N-ethyl-3-hydroxy-2-phenyl-N-(pyridin-4-ylmethyl)propanamide

Muscarinic acetylcholine receptors specifically CHRM1 CHRM3 CHRM4 and CHRM5 are part of the G protein-coupled receptor family. These receptors also known by names such as M1-M5 receptors play critical roles in mediating cholinergic neurotransmission. Molecular weights vary among these receptors but they generally range around 70 kDa. These receptors are highly expressed in central nervous system regions such as cerebral cortex hippocampus and striatum as well as some peripheral tissues. Biological function summary
Muscarinic receptors affect numerous processes by regulating neurotransmitter release and they are integral to modulating synaptic plasticity memory and learning. Muscarinic receptors are implicated in neurological conditions such as Alzheimer’s disease and schizophrenia. Deregulation of these receptors connects to imbalances in neurotransmission and cognitive functions.
